RIME 3/2.01.03.01, ex. 29 (P226779)

Official or display brick excavated in Ur (mod. Tell Muqayyar), dated to the Ur III (ca. 2100-2000 BC) period and now kept in British Museum, London, UK

Witness

object brick
surface a
1. {d}amar-{d}suen#
2. nibru{ki}-a#
3. {d}en-lil2-le
4. mu pa3-da
5. sag-us2
6. e2 {d}en-lil2-ka
7. nita kal-ga
8. lugal uri5{ki}-ma
9. lugal an-ub-da limmu2-ba
